Get started15 Hinton Road is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Fishponds, Bristol, Bristol (BS16 3UN). It has a recorded floor area of 113 m² (around 1216 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(December 2022)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. When first surveyed in January 2014 the rating was F, the property has climbed 3 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 84). The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 9.6%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£397,000 is 34.6% above the 2019 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£243/sq ft) was about 69.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. 5 planning records sit against the property, 3 approved, 1 refused. Past consents include new windows and an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Sold December 2019 for £295,000.
